For many years, we received repeated requests from students to offer programs for children. We have answered that need by offering less-intensive programs for children from age 4 to 12. Our experience has shown that, depending on the age, 6 to 15 hours a week is what suits our younger students’ needs and interests. We have found qualified teachers with years of experience in teaching children and built up a collection of teaching materials expecially for youngsters.
Depending on the age of the students, classes are a combination of educational field trips and classroom instruction using many visual and manual aids. We can say that teaching children in this way has been a succesful and enjoyable experience for all of us.
Age is a determining factor when making groups. The difference between a child of 8 and one of 13 when it comes to teaching is significant, whereas a five year age difference between adults is practically non-existent. Therefore, we don’t think it’s wise to have two children with age differences of more than a few years in the same class. The final decision about class composition will be made in consultation with ILISA’s teaching staff and the parents involved.
We also have experience in arranging nannies. For adult students taking 4 or 6 hours of classes daily while traveling with children, 5 or 8 hours of nanny service is required. The nanny will take care of the children (no housekeeping). In some cases the nanny may be a member of the host family. The nanny can take children to a park or the zoo or on other outings (expenses paid by parents). Our nannies generally speak only Spanish. This hasn’t proven to be a big problem however, as children are very adaptable.
Finally, while we offer programs for children from ages 4-12, we do not accept children under the age of 12 who are traveling alone. Any teenagers 13-18 wishing to attend our programs without their parents or other adult supervision should be mature enough to be self-sufficient. While host families offer support and encouragement, all our students, including teenagers, are responsible for their own decision-making.
